      Recently the author proved that all complex structures of four-dimensional compact solvmanifold are left-invariant. In the paper under review, he constructs examples of six-dimensional compact solvmanifolds which admit a continuous family of non-left-invariant complex structures. The author gives a list of all three-dimensional compact complex solvmanifolds, obtained by Nakamura and determines which of them admit pseudo-Kähler structures. The following conjectures are formulated: {\parindent=6mm \begin{itemize}\item[a)] All left-invariant complex structure on even-dimensional simply connected unimodular solvable (resp., nilpotent) Lie groups are Stein (resp., are biholomorphic to \(\mathbb C^{n}\)). \item[b)] Small deformations of left-invariant complex structure on an even-dimensional nilmanifold are left invariant. \end{itemize}}
